【求教】不支持USB启动的本能否实现移动系统?

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
ameng203
帖子: 1
注册时间: 2008-11-12 16:55

【求教】不支持USB启动的本能否实现移动系统?

#1

帖子 ameng203 » 2008-11-21 15:36

笔记本型号:sony VGN FS48C
开机启动选项没有usb相关项
移动硬盘:sata 接口120GB

从硬盘安装,能装到本自身的硬盘上。但如果选择安装到移动硬盘上,重启后找不到menu.lst文件。

现在的问题:想装到移动硬盘上,但是机器不支持从usb启动,看了下,用grub是否能解决这个问题呢?

另外的问题是:usb量产成usbcdrom是不是就可以当cdrom来启动,还是必须主板支持这一项?
头像
imufan
帖子: 66
注册时间: 2007-06-15 10:12

Re: 【求教】不支持USB启动的本能否实现移动系统?

#2

帖子 imufan » 2008-12-08 11:00

不行吧。。。主板不支持,那是神也没办法的事情。。。
我之理想,无非是有朝一日,打过海峡,然后站在Sun Moon Lake(日月潭)中的小岛上,对着湖水,尽情的撒尿。当然,这恐怕会是我一生的理想了。
头像
上帝很帅
帖子: 234
注册时间: 2007-09-02 23:26
来自: 上帝之家

Re: 【求教】不支持USB启动的本能否实现移动系统?

#3

帖子 上帝很帅 » 2008-12-08 11:05

主板支持是移动系统的基础
Ubuntu挺好的,谁用谁知道。
kingzhao
帖子: 80
注册时间: 2008-10-09 19:41

Re: 【求教】不支持USB启动的本能否实现移动系统?

#4

帖子 kingzhao » 2008-12-08 22:23

可以的,以前在哪个帖子看过,不过我没实践过,好像要把/root和什么menu .list放到c盘,而且只能这台机子用,别的用还是要复制/root和什么
kingzhao
帖子: 80
注册时间: 2008-10-09 19:41

Re: 【求教】不支持USB启动的本能否实现移动系统?

#5

帖子 kingzhao » 2008-12-08 22:38

ptptptptptpt 写了:怎样在不支持 usb 启动的电脑上启动本系统?

原理:只要设法将 内核 和 initrd 加载到内存,就会自动搜索根分区并启动系统。

方法1:需装有 XP/2000/2003 。
将 menu.lst 中所有“xxxxxxxxxxxxxxxxxxxx”换成前面记下的根分区的 UUID ,将所有 (hd0,x) 行删除。
将 menu.lst 和 根分区中的boot文件夹 复制到主机硬盘某 fat32 或 ntfs 分区。
将 grldr 复制到 C 盘;调整“文件夹选项”使显示 系统文件 和 隐藏文件,应看到 C 盘有个 boot.ini 文件,修改其属性,去掉“只读”;打开它,添一句 c:\grldr = GRUB4DOS ,可酌情修改 timeout ,示例如下:

[boot loader]
timeout=10
default=multi(0)disk(0)rdisk(0)partition(1)\WINDOWS
[operating systems]
multi(0)disk(0)rdisk(0)partition(1)\WINDOWS="Microsoft Windows XP Professional" /noexecute=optin /fastdetect
c:\grldr = GRUB4DOS

保存后重启,选择 GRUB4DOS 即可。

方法2:做一张启动光盘,把 内核 和 initrd文件 刻进去,从光驱启动。原理类似,不再赘述。

posting.php?mode=quote&f=123&p=149128
seaeye
帖子: 49
注册时间: 2008-12-03 10:05

Re: 【求教】不支持USB启动的本能否实现移动系统?

#6

帖子 seaeye » 2008-12-09 8:00

menu.lst可以放在任意分区根目录的
回复